Magento vs Shopify: The Ultimate Guide for 2023
Quick Summary
As an online retailer exploring e-commerce platforms, the main differences between Magento and Shopify are critical. While Shopify is simpler and faster to get started, Magento better supports enterprise growth. Shopify’s lower monthly costs work for small shops, but Magento’s flat pricing can scale better. Magento gives developers far more customization flexibility thanks to open-source extensibility. But Shopify’s ease of use is great for merchants less technically inclined.
Are you looking to choose between Magento and Shopify for your e-commerce store in 2023?
This comprehensive comparison guide examines all aspects of Magento vs. Shopify to help you decide which platform is best for your business needs.
We’ll cover key factors like cost, features, scalability, security, customization, ease of use and more. Whether you’re building an enterprise-level store or just starting out, this independent analysis will help you determine if Magento or Shopify is the superior platform for your goals.
Magento is a self-hosted open-source e-commerce platform built on PHP. First launched in 2008, it’s designed for full control and extensibility. Magento powers over 250,000 merchants from small sites to global enterprises like Coca-Cola and Guess.
Shopify, founded in 2006, offers a SaaS-based commerce solution. It allows merchants to quickly build customized online stores through an intuitive web interface. Shopify hosts and manages infrastructure and updates. The platform powers over 1 million businesses from independent brands to large players like Gymshark and Allbirds.
Both Magento and Shopify support key e-commerce functionalities like cart, checkout, payments, shipping, promotions, taxes, reporting, and mobile commerce. But how exactly do the two platforms compare? We’ll analyze the pros and cons of each solution across a number of criteria.
Cost Comparison: Magento vs. Shopify
Cost is often the first factor merchants evaluate when selecting an e-commerce platform. Magento and Shopify follow very different pricing models:
Magento Pricing
As an open-source solution, Magento offers two primary license options:
You’ll also need hosting, which can cost $500–6,500? annually for dedicated infrastructure to run Magento.
Due to the complexity, you’ll likely need to hire Magento developers and solutions partners, which is typically $10,000+ for initial setup and $5000+/month for ongoing support.
In summary, Magento has very high startup costs but low incremental fees at higher volumes.
Shopify Pricing
Shopify uses a subscription model with monthly SaaS fees based on your sales volume and features. Plans include:
There are also transaction fees of 2.0% – 2.9% on payments processed through Shopify Payments.
The monthly fees make Shopify more accessible for early-stage companies. But it can become costlier at high volumes versus Magento’s flat license.
Winner: Shopify is for smaller businesses, and Magento is better for larger stores selling more than $50-100K/month.
Now let’s do a deeper comparison across other evaluation criteria.
Features
Catalog Management
Order Management and Payments
Shipping and Fulfillment
Marketing and Promotions
Reporting and Analytics
Winner: Magento for advanced features and customization. Shopify for a simpler out-of-the-box experience.
Now let’s compare two more key factors…
Scalability
Magento was built as an enterprise platform designed for flexibility and high scalability. It powers some of the largest brands in the world. There are many examples of stores handling $500 million+ in annual sales running on Magento Commerce.
Shopify also scales very well, powering brands selling $50M+. However, out-of-the-box capacity on lower tiers may require upgrading to Shopify Plus earlier, which starts at $2000/month.
For small stores, Shopify provides fast performance. But Magento can handle extremely large catalogues and the highest traffic volumes at scale. Expert architecture and optimizations allow it to grow exponentially.
Winner: Magento for enterprise-level scalability into the billions. Shopify is also robust but may require an upgrade.
Security
Magento’s open-source model gives developers complete control over security implementations. The platform provides powerful native tools, integrations, and scanning capabilities. However, merchants must manage patching and protection.
Shopify’s hosted SaaS approach concentrates security within its infrastructure. Features like SSL, fraud analysis, and PCI compliance handle most merchant needs. However, some retailers dislike relinquishing control.
Both platforms provide strong security. Magento requires more active management while Shopify consolidates control in its cloud architecture. Ultimately, either can be secured for most use cases with proper precautions.
Winner: Toss-up. Magento gives you more control while Shopify manages security internally.
Now let’s examine customization, integrations, and ease of use…
Customization and Integrations
One of Magento’s biggest advantages is its open source code base allowing endless customization and extensibility. Developers can customize literally any aspect of the platform and build complex integrations.
领英推荐
There are also thousands of Magento extensions available through the Magento Marketplace. Popular options include inventory management, payment processors, shipping integrations, and more.
Shopify also offers thousands of apps to enhance functionality. However, you cannot access core code or make platform-level changes. Customization is controlled within Shopify’s ecosystem.
For advanced developers, Magento provides far more customization flexibility. But Shopify’s simpler app model also suits most merchants’ needs.
Winner: Magento for advanced customization and integrations. Shopify is better for out-of-the-box extensibility.
Ease of Use
Shopify is designed to allow anyone to launch an online store quickly without coding expertise. The admin interface and themes make the platform highly intuitive and user-friendly.
Magento also offers a powerful merchant admin panel but has a steeper learning curve. Managing modules, customizations, and upgrades is more complex compared to Shopify.
For total beginners, Shopify’s faster onboarding and simplicity give it the advantage. But Magento becomes easier with developer guidance and accommodates more advanced merchants.
Winner: Shopify is easier for non-technical users. Magento is better for advanced control.
Below we summarize when each platform is preferable based on the pros and cons covered…
Recommendations
Consider Magento For:
Consider Shopify For:
Both systems can power robust commerce sites, but weigh your specific business needs when deciding between the two platforms:
Hopefully, this detailed Magento vs Shopify comparison has provided clarity on which platform makes sense for your business needs and online sales goals.
The Final Verdict
So which is better overall – Magento or Shopify? The truth is both are extremely powerful e-commerce platforms in their own right. Shopify makes it fast and easy to get started selling online. Magento provides unmatched enterprise-grade capabilities and customization for large brands.
Think carefully about your business needs, growth goals, team capabilities, and budget. Leverage the detailed information in this guide to determine if Magento or Shopify is the best e-commerce platform for your specific needs. With the right solution and implementation partner, you can find e-commerce success on both platforms.
Still have questions? Feel free to Contact our team for personalized guidance on choosing between Magento and Shopify.
Now let’s look at a few common questions merchants have when evaluating Magento vs. Shopify…
FAQs - Magento vs. Shopify
(1) Is Magento or Shopify better for SEO?
Both Magento and Shopify offer solid SEO capabilities out of the box like metadata management and sitemaps. Magento gives developers more control to customize SEO features which can help maximize performance. But overall, both platforms enable decent SEO if optimized properly.
(2) Can you switch from Magento to Shopify or vice versa?
Yes, it is possible to migrate from Magento to Shopify or vice versa, but will require significant development work. A professional agency should handle data migration and re-platforming to minimize disruption.
(3) Is Shopify only for small businesses?
No. While Magento handles ultra-high enterprise volumes better, Shopify also powers quite large stores. However, the $2000/month Shopify Plus plan may be required earlier to remove limits.
(4) Is Magento hard to manage?
Magento is more complex than Shopify’s user-friendly interface. But with proper developer resources, it is manageable for merchants, especially those with some technical skills.
(5) Is Shopify cheaper than Magento?
Shopify is less expensive for small stores just starting out. But at higher sales volumes, Magento’s flat enterprise pricing can become more cost-efficient than Shopify’s monthly subscription fees.
(6) Can I customize Shopify as much as Magento?
No. Magento’s open-source code base allows for unlimited customization possibilities. Shopify customization is controlled within their ecosystem of templates and apps.
(7) Which is better for traffic spikes or Black Friday?
Magento Commerce has ultra-high ceilings that accommodate extreme traffic surges out of the box better. Shopify can require upgrading plans for peaks. But both can handle large volumes with proper architecture.
We hope these FAQs help provide additional insight into some key questions about Magento and Shopify capabilities. Still unsure of the best choice? Reach out to our e-commerce experts at Simplior – we’re always happy to guide your platform selection process.